Health and Safety at Work

No matter how big or small your business is working health and safety is a significant concern. Accidents can have a profound impact on employees, families and companies. The most likely scenario is when an employee dies from a workplace accident, which could potentially bankrupt the small company. It is crucial to take every step to ensure an enviroment that is safe and secure. environment.

It is the obligation of every employer to provide a safe and healthy working environment for employees. This means providing a safe and healthy work environment, and complying with all rules, regulations and standards that are established under the Occupational Safety and Health Act.

In addition to this, employers should inform their employees that they have been entrusted with an active part in the management of workplace health and safety. This is especially important for those who operate a business or undertaking (PCBUs) that include the self-employed, principals to contracts, manufacturers and designers.

It is the duty for employees to abide by any guidelines set by their employers and to communicate to management any concerns that they have concerning their safety on the job. It is essential to motivate employees to share their ideas on ways to improve the current safety system. This could be a major aspect of creating a positive and positive work environment.

Employers can take steps to encourage employees' safety by offering programs for health and safety. These programs can reduce injuries and associated costs, and increase employee productivity.

These programs must include a variety of elements, such as the commitment of upper management, a strong involvement of employees and a methodical approach for finding and controlling risk. They are widely regarded as effective solutions that dramatically reduce workplace injuries and illness, as well as ease the costs for U.S. businesses. This is why a lot of states have requirements or guidelines for safety and health programs. The federal government also provides numerous resources that companies can utilize to develop an extensive safety and health program.

Injuries at work

Injuries in the workplace can have a major impact on employees' lives. Certain injuries may force employees to take time away from work, while other injuries could hinder them from returning to work. Injuries cost companies money. For instance, supervisors may need to investigate the accident, filing reports as well as working with the injured worker, and finding light duty jobs for employees who aren't in a position to return to their regular job.

Physical injuries are the most common workplace injuries. Sprains, strains and back or neck injuries are examples of physical injuries. Workers can also sustain psychological injuries, such as anxiety, depression, or post-traumatic stress disorder, due to work accidents.

Other work-related injuries that are common involve repetitive motions that result in tendon and muscle problems, such as carpal tunnel syndrome. Some physical injuries can even be fatal, as when a worker is injured in a workplace accident that involves machinery.

Injuries at school

The work environment of teachers can be hazardous. Wet, slippery floors in hallways and classrooms along with narrow walkways are a perfect recipe for slips, trips and falls, leading to injuries like ankles that are twisted, knees that are stretched, pulled back muscles and more. Even schools with a stable infrastructure can be affected by unstable structures. This puts teachers at risk of being crushed if doors and bleachers break.

School workers also have an increased risk of exposure to harmful chemicals as well as dangerous equipment. Teachers who teach subjects like gym, STEM, and driver's ed have the highest risk of injuries due to physical and sports exercise, while chemistry instructors use caustic chemicals electrical equipment, and other hazardous materials.

Teachers who are injured at school are often able to count on their workers' comp benefits in order to cover the cost of medical bills as well as lost wages, and helping them return to work as quickly as they can. But a worker's compensation claim is not a lawsuit and the outcomes of a workers' comp case are not guaranteed.
